If transmission fluid is found after ptu removal, replace the transmission axle seal The compression seal only prevents dirt and debris from reaching the ptu and transmission seals However, it may temporarily seal a leak in this location
2018 ford escape ptu oil leak Identifying severity and solutions escape ptu leaks often cause low fluid levels and potential driveline noise or vibration issues A few drops of oil leaking from the power transfer unit (ptu) may not be severe if no warning lights appear Inspect the ptu housing and seals for visible damage.
If a seal is leaking between the trans and the ptu, the ptu fluid can be contaminated with trans fluid and cause the overflow
So it is important to note the color of the fluid involved in the leak (brown/pink/combo), and smell if any Ptu fluid (or gear oil) has quite an odor to it, compared to trans fluid, no mistaking the two That said, even getting 1 change done now is. That seal is prone to leaking if original design
If the vent is plugged it will build up pressure and definitely cause the seal to leak Have you serviced the ptu I have serviced the ptu three times in my 2015 edge awd
